What is Wahl-O-Mat?
Wahl-O-Mat is an online tool that helps voters in Germany compare the positions of political parties on a range of issues. It was first developed in 2002 by the Federal Agency for Civic Education (Bundeszentrale für politische Bildung, or bpb).
Wahl-O-Mat is a questionnaire that asks users a series of questions about their political views. Users can then compare their answers to the positions of different political parties. The tool can be used to help voters decide which party to vote for in an election.
Wahl-O-Mat is a non-partisan tool. It does not endorse any particular political party or candidate. The tool is designed to help voters make informed decisions about their vote.
How does Wahl-O-Mat work?
Wahl-O-Mat is a web-based tool. Users can access the tool at the Wahl-O-Mat website.
The Wahl-O-Mat questionnaire consists of a series of questions about political issues. Users are asked to indicate their level of agreement or disagreement with each statement.
Once the user has completed the questionnaire, they can compare their answers to the positions of different political parties. The tool shows users how their views align with the views of each party.
